¡Bienvenid@s al curso de Programación Java II!
Según transcurra el curso, colgaré ejemplos e información adicional que espero os resulten útiles. Si deseáis plantear cualquier pregunta después de que el curso finalice enviad un mensaje con la pregunta a éste foro de discusión. Yo personalmente, o alguno de los compañeros que ya se han apuntado al mismo, os responderán lo antes posible.
Duración del curso: 32 horas.
Horario del curso: 9.00 a 14.00.
Asistentes: por determinar.
Creación de baterías de pruebas en Java:
Creación de una consulta parametrizada:
- Query q = em.createQuery("select u from Usuario u where u.nombre = :nombre");
- q.setParameter("nombre", "abc");
- List
listaUsuarios = q.getResultList();
Derby
- Url: jdbc:derby://localhost:1527/curso
- Driver: org.apache.derby.jdbc.ClientDriver
- Usuario: app
- Clave: app
MySQL
- Url: jdbc:mysql://localhost:3306/test
- Driver: com.mysql.jdbc.Driver
- Usuario: testAdmin
- Clave: testAdmin
Documentación
- Tutorial sobre genéricos
- Manual de JDBC escrito por Sun Microsystems
- Uso de ORMs (JPA 1.0)
- Uso de ORMs(JPA 2.0)
- Uso de ORMs (Hibernate)
- Servlets
- Páginas JSP
- El lenguaje unificado de expresiones
- Biblioteca de directivas estándar
- Bibliotecas de directivas personalizadas
- Introducción a la tecnología JSF
Descargas
- Servidor de bases de datos MySQL 5.0
- Herramientas visuales para MySQL 5.0-r12
- Driver JDBC para MySQL 5.1
- Hibernate 3.2
Herramientas utilizadas en el curso
- J2SE 6.0 actualización 14
- NetBeans 6.7.1